Descripción del empleo

POSITION SUMMARY

Assists in executing and facilitating Advanced Energy’s environmental, health and safety program portfolio with the goal of eliminating injuries and incidents, preventing property loss, and minimizing impact to human health and the environment. Responsible for ensuring employee awareness of programs, training, and overall compliance.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Assist in execution of occupational health, safety, and environmental programs.
  • Implement actions so Advanced Energy complies with applicable federal, state, and local laws, regulations, and standards through implementation of control measures.
  • Perform hazard and environmental impact assessments and audits with business leaders and prepare comprehensive recommendations for corrective action to eliminate or minimize potential hazards or impacts.
  • Maintain the chemical inventory list and ensure the SDS library database is up to date.
  • Assist business partners with reporting incidents and near misses, incident investigations and recommend corrective actions.
  • Steward and facilitate emergency action plans.
  • Utilize EHS data management system (Velocity EHS) for collecting incident, hazard, inspection, chemical SDS and sustainability data.
  • Assist in maintaining EHS management system (ISO14001 and ISO45001).
  • Perform tasks to ensure compliance with legal and internal requirements.
  • Participate in the execution of tasks for the development of defined campaigns.
  • Train staff in accordance with legal and internal requirements.
  • Support audits, inspections, and visits from stakeholders.
  • Other duties as assigned.
